watermark logo

Up next

WRC Rally Finland Short Movie - Feel The Atmosphere!

3 Views· 2023/08/13
Sports
Sports
2,414 Subscribers
2,414
In Sports

WRC Neste Rally Finland Short Movie- Feel The Atmosphere!
Finland, the land of a thousand lakes, thousand jumps and great, high-speed rally roads. The atmosphere is great during the Neste Rally Finland.

Show more

 0 Comments sort   Sort By


Up next